Tomelleri v. Medl Mobile, Inc. et al
Plaintiff: Joseph R. Tomelleri
Defendant: Medl Mobile, Inc. and Jason Siniscalchi
Case Number: 2:2014cv02113
Filed: March 10, 2014
Court: US District Court for the District of Kansas
Office: Kansas City Office
County: Johnson
Presiding Judge: Karen M. Humphreys
Presiding Judge: Julie A. Robinson
Nature of Suit: Copyrights
Cause of Action: 17 U.S.C. ยง 101
Jury Demanded By: Plaintiff

Date Filed Document Text
July 30, 2015 Opinion or Order Filing 55 ORDER FOR ADDITIONAL BRIEFING: Plaintiff's brief is due on or before 8/6/2015. Each Defendant's response brief is due on or before 8/13/2015. Signed by District Judge Julie A. Robinson on 07/29/2015. Mailed as directed to pro se defendant Jason Siniscalchi by Overnight Fed-X. (mg)
April 29, 2015 Opinion or Order Filing 49 MEMORANDUM AND ORDER granting MEDL's 36 Renewed Motion to Dismiss for Lack of Personal Jurisdiction. Signed by District Judge Julie A. Robinson on 04/29/2015. Mailed to pro se defendant Jason Siniscalchi by regular mail. (mg)
January 20, 2015 Opinion or Order Filing 47 MEMORANDUM AND ORDER granting 41 Motion for Extension of Time to File Response/Reply. Plaintiff shall respond to Defendant Siniscalchi's Motion to Dismiss for Lack of Personal Jurisdiction (Doc. 37 ) within twenty-one (21) days of this Court's order on Defendant MEDL Mobile, Inc's pending Renewed Motion to Dismiss for Lack of Personal Jurisdiction (Doc. 36 ). Signed by District Judge Julie A. Robinson on 1/20/15. (mm)
September 16, 2014 Opinion or Order Filing 24 MEMORANDUM AND ORDER - IT IS THEREFORE ORDERED BY THE COURT that Plaintiff's request for jurisdictional discovery is granted. Limited jurisdictional discovery shall be completed by October 27, 2014. I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that Defendant's [ 9] Motion to Dismiss for Lack of Personal Jurisdiction is denied, subject to renewal after the parties have completed their discovery. Defendant shall have until November 17, 2014, to refile a motion to dismiss under Fed. R. Civ. P. 12(b)(2). Signed by District Judge Julie A. Robinson on 9/16/14. (kao)
